Minimalism and Simplicity

Today, simplicity is not just a preference; it is a necessity. The shift towards minimalist app designs, characterized by clean layouts, ample white space, and intuitive navigation, is not just a trend but a reassuring direction for the industry. These simplified interfaces reduce cognitive load, enhance usability, and improve performance by eliminating unnecessary elements. By focusing on core functionality and avoiding clutter, minimalist design ensures a seamless user experience that feels modern and engaging.


Personalized User Experiences

Personalization has become a cornerstone of mobile app design. Apps that adapt to user preferences, behaviors, and needs create a more engaging and relevant experience. Features like dynamic content recommendations, customizable interfaces, and localized content make users feel valued and improve retention rates. By leveraging AI and machine learning, app developers can create experiences that feel tailor-made for each individual.


The Impact of Immersive Technologies

Augmented Reality (AR) and Virtual Reality (VR) reshape mobile app design, providing users with interactive and engaging experiences. Retail apps use AR for virtual try-ons, while education and healthcare apps utilize VR for immersive learning and therapy sessions. Incorporating these technologies elevates user engagement and sets your app apart in a competitive market.


The Rise of Voice-Activated Interfaces

Voice interfaces are not just transforming; they are revolutionizing how users interact with apps. As voice technology improves, features like voice search, commands, and navigation are becoming essential. Voice-activated interfaces enhance accessibility, allowing users with disabilities or limited literacy to interact with apps more easily. They also offer faster, hands-free usability, catering to the needs of busy, on-the-go users. Sustainable and Accessible Design

Sustainability and accessibility are not just influencing; they are shaping mobile app design. Features like dark mode reduce power consumption, while accessible design elements ensure usability for everyone, including individuals with disabilities. Apps that prioritize these aspects appeal to environmentally conscious and diverse audiences and demonstrate a commitment to inclusivity and responsibility. Advanced Animations and Micro-Interactions

Animations and micro-interactions add life to mobile apps. They provide visual feedback, guide users through tasks, and make the app experience more engaging. Subtle animations, such as button clicks or form submission indicators, improve usability by offering clear visual cues. Thoughtful animation design enhances storytelling and creates delightful experiences that keep users engaged.


Hyper-Realistic 3D Graphics

Hyper-realistic 3D graphics are gaining popularity, especially in gaming, e-commerce, and entertainment apps. These graphics allow users to interact with detailed 3D models, enhancing visual appeal and providing immersive experiences. For instance, product visualization in e-commerce apps helps users make more informed decisions by realistically exploring products.


Analytics and Continuous Updates

The future of mobile app design isn’t just about creating visually appealing interfaces—it’s also about staying dynamic. Integrating analytics helps track user behavior and app performance, offering insights that drive improvements. Regular updates ensure compatibility with new operating systems and user expectations, keeping the app relevant and engaging.
